NEXT's mission is to help entrepreneurs thrive. We're doing that by building the only technology-led, full-stack provider of small business insurance in the industry, taking on the entire value chain and transforming the customer experience.

Simply put, wherever you find small businesses, you'll find NEXT.

Since 2016, we've helped hundreds of thousands of small business customers across the United States get fast, customized and affordable coverage.

We're backed by industry leaders in insurance and tech, and we still have room to grow that's where you come in.

Want to shape the future of insurance through data science? We are looking for a Data Scientist to join the growing data org that has a dedication to diving into data and thinking analytically about the health of revenue growth and profitability.

The ideal candidate is excited to develop a thoughtful metrics framework, define and own company-level metrics, as well as influence stakeholders and the entire company's strategy.

If you have the passion for making an impact, the intuition to identify critical analytical questions, the technical ability for complex deep-dives, and the communication skills to help the team turn ideas into action - you belong here!

What You'll Do :

  • Drive strategy and roadmap for profitability across the company, including customer journey, distribution channels and product portfolio by gaining insights of the customers and products
  • Proactively work with cross-functional and / or cross-domain teams including product, marketing, revenue and corporate finance to influence their strategic roadmap and business direction by providing actionable insights
  • Apply the expertise in data to identify, size, and prioritize opportunities pertaining to improving post-purchase lifecycle experience, customer engagement and retention, lifetime value, and ultimately profitability
  • Own the data product, leading cross-functionally across product, engineering, operations and finance teams to design the right microservice APIs, data models, logging, and data-pipeline foundations
  • Design experiments and conduct causal analyses to provide actionable insights to influence product or strategy decisions
  • Evaluate the historical business performance and trend, build statistical models to deliver forward-looking forecasts
  • Develop dashboards to track company level and team metric progress against objectives, understand metric drivers, and help business stakeholders make data-driven decisions

What We Need :

  • 5+ years of professional experience in a quantitative analysis role (experience working in fintech or with revenue & finance team is a plus)
  • Ability to define the appropriate metric framework to empower the data-driven decision-making process
  • Experience with experiment design, implementation, analysis, and recommendation for actionable insights
  • Experience with forecasting customer and / or revenue growth
  • Experience with statistical analysis such as causal inference and regressions is a plus
  • Experience in influencing product, marketing, and corporate strategy team by providing accurate insights and effective communication
  • Fluent in SQL and some experience with a programming language like Python a plus
  • Experience building clear and easy-to-understand dashboards
  • BA / BS degree

Unstoppable Qualities :

  • Experience in shifting priorities while maintaining a high level of delivering impact
  • Experience in end-to-end ownership of the data product
